Redirect Notice
 The previous page is sending you to http://giftshopservices.com/product/4000744613432/yada-ultralight-mini-cherry-blossoms-flower-umbrella-rain-women-uv-five-folding-umbrellas-for-womens-windproof-umbrella-ys200021.

 If you do not want to visit that page, you can return to the previous page.